Kitos 64d64080e0 fix: resolve 20 security vulnerabilities from comprehensive audit
Critical (1-3):
- Replace hardcoded admin credentials with secure auto-generation (seed.py)
- Enforce SECRET_KEY configuration, fail in production if missing (config.py)
- Add Zip Slip and Zip Bomb protection to all ZIP import services

High/Medium (4-9):
- Add 50MB file size limit and extension whitelist to evidence uploads
- Configure CORS origins via environment variable instead of hardcoded
- Migrate JWT storage from localStorage to HttpOnly cookies (frontend+backend)
- Add rate limiting (5/min) on login endpoint via slowapi
- Replace generic dict payloads with Pydantic schemas (mass assignment)

Medium (10-17):
- Check is_active on login to prevent disabled users from authenticating
- Sanitize exception messages in API responses (system, data_sources)
- Escape LIKE wildcards in all ilike search filters across 8 routers
- Run Docker container as non-root user (appuser)
- Make MINIO_SECURE configurable via environment variable
- Add password complexity policy (12+ chars, upper/lower/digit/special)
- Implement JWT token revocation via in-memory blacklist + reduce TTL to 15min
- Replace xml.etree with defusedxml to prevent Billion Laughs attacks

Low (18-20):
- Add security headers to Nginx (CSP, X-Frame-Options, HSTS-ready, etc.)
- Disable Swagger UI/ReDoc/OpenAPI in production
- Restrict /health endpoint to internal networks via Nginx ACL

Also: rewrite install.sh as interactive wizard for guided deployment,
fix test-from-template validation error (technique_id UUID vs MITRE ID)

"""System-level endpoints (admin only).
Provides manual triggers for background operations such as the MITRE
ATT&CK synchronisation, intel scanning, Atomic Red Team import, and
scheduler health introspection.
"""
import logging
from fastapi import APIRouter, Depends
from sqlalchemy.orm import Session
from app.database import get_db
from app.dependencies.auth import require_role
from app.models.user import User
from app.services.mitre_sync_service import sync_mitre
from app.services.intel_service import scan_intel
from app.services.atomic_import_service import import_atomic_red_team
from app.jobs.mitre_sync_job import scheduler
logger = logging.getLogger(__name__)
router = APIRouter(prefix="/system", tags=["system"])
@router.post("/sync-mitre")
def trigger_mitre_sync(
db: Session = Depends(get_db),
current_user: User = Depends(require_role("admin")),
):
"""Manually trigger a MITRE ATT&CK synchronisation.
**Requires** the ``admin`` role.
Returns a JSON object with the sync summary including the count of
new and updated techniques.
"""
summary = sync_mitre(db)
return {
"message": "MITRE sync completed",
"new": summary["created"],
"updated": summary["updated"],
}
@router.post("/run-intel-scan")
def trigger_intel_scan(
db: Session = Depends(get_db),
current_user: User = Depends(require_role("admin")),
):
"""Manually trigger a threat-intelligence scan.
**Requires** the ``admin`` role.
Returns a JSON object with the scan summary including the count of
new intel items found.
"""
summary = scan_intel(db)
return {
"message": "Intel scan completed",
"new_items": summary["new_items"],
}
@router.post("/import-atomic-tests")
def trigger_atomic_import(
db: Session = Depends(get_db),
current_user: User = Depends(require_role("admin")),
):
"""Trigger an import of Atomic Red Team tests as TestTemplates.
**Requires** the ``admin`` role.
Downloads the Atomic Red Team repository ZIP from GitHub, parses the
YAML files, and creates/updates TestTemplate records. Running this
endpoint multiple times is idempotent — duplicates are skipped.
Returns a JSON object with import statistics.
"""
try:
summary = import_atomic_red_team(db)
except Exception as exc:
logger.error("Atomic Red Team import failed: %s", exc, exc_info=True)
return {
"message": "Import failed. Check server logs for details.",
}
return {
"message": "Import completed",
"imported": summary["created"],
"skipped": summary["skipped_existing"],
"total_parsed": summary["total_tests_parsed"],
}
@router.get("/scheduler-status")
def scheduler_status(
current_user: User = Depends(require_role("admin")),
):
"""Return the current state of the background scheduler.
**Requires** the ``admin`` role.
"""
jobs = scheduler.get_jobs()
return {
"running": scheduler.running,
"jobs": [
{
"id": job.id,
"name": job.name,
"next_run_time": str(job.next_run_time) if job.next_run_time else None,
}
for job in jobs
],
}
